Plistlib Binario Options


14.5. plistlib 8212 generare e analizzare Mac OS X file. plist Questo modulo fornisce un'interfaccia per la lettura e la scrittura dei file list8221 8220property utilizzati principalmente da Mac OS X e supporta sia i file plist binari e XML. Il formato del file elenco delle proprietà (.plist) è una semplice serializzazione di supporto tipi di oggetti di base, come dizionari, liste, numeri e stringhe. Di solito l'oggetto di livello superiore è un dizionario. Per scrivere e di analizzare un file plist, utilizzare la discarica () e carico di funzioni (). Per lavorare con i dati plist negli oggetti byte, utilizzare discariche () e carichi (). I valori possono essere stringhe, interi, galleggianti, booleani, tuple, liste, dizionari (ma solo con le chiavi ad arco), Data. byte. bytesarray o datetime. datetime oggetti. Modificato nella versione 3.4: Nuova API, vecchio API deprecato. Il supporto per plists formato binario aggiunto. PList pagina di manuale di documentazione Apple8217s del formato di file. Questo modulo definisce le seguenti funzioni: Leggere un file plist. fp deve essere un oggetto file leggibile e binario. Restituire l'oggetto principale scompattato (che di solito è un dizionario). Il fmt è il formato del file e i seguenti valori sono validi: se usebuiltintypes è vero (l'impostazione predefinita) dati binari verrà restituito come esempi di byte. altrimenti viene restituito come esempi di dati. La definire DictType è del tipo usato per i dizionari che vengono lette dal file plist. L'esatta struttura del plist può essere recuperato utilizzando collections. OrderedDict (anche se l'ordine delle chiavi shouldn8217t essere importante nei file plist). dati XML per il formato FMTXML viene analizzato utilizzando il parser Expat da xml. parsers. expat 8211 consultare la relativa documentazione per possibili eccezioni su XML mal formati. elementi sconosciuti saranno semplicemente ignorati dal parser plist. Il parser per il formato binario solleva InvalidFileException quando il file non può essere analizzato. Nuovo nella versione 3.4. Caricare un plist da un oggetto byte. Vedere load () per una spiegazione della parola chiave argomenti. Nuovo nella versione 3.4. Scrivere il valore di un file plist. Fp deve essere un oggetto file scrivibili, binario. L'argomento fmt specifica il formato del file plist e può essere uno dei seguenti valori: Quando sortkeys è vero (il default) le chiavi per dizionari saranno scritti nel plist in modo ordinato, altrimenti saranno scritti in ordine di iterazione del dizionario. Quando skipkeys è falso (il default) la funzione solleva TypeError quando una chiave di un dizionario non è una stringa, altrimenti tali chiavi vengono saltati. Un TypeError viene sollevata se l'oggetto è di un tipo non supportato o un contenitore che contiene oggetti di tipo non supportati. Un OverflowError sarà sollevato per valori interi che non possono essere rappresentati in (binario) file plist. Nuovo nella versione 3.4. valore restituito come un oggetto byte plist-formattato. Vedere la documentazione per dump () per una spiegazione della parola chiave argomenti di questa funzione. Nuovo nella versione 3.4. Le seguenti funzioni sono obsolete: plistlib. readPlist (pathOrFile) leggere un file plist. pathOrFile può essere sia un nome di file o di un oggetto file (leggibile e binario). Restituisce l'oggetto principale scompattato (che di solito è un dizionario). Questa funzione chiama load () per fare il lavoro vero e proprio, consultare la documentazione di quella funzione per la spiegazione delle parole chiave argomenti. valori dict nel risultato hanno un metodo getattr che rimette alla GetItem. Ciò significa che è possibile utilizzare l'accesso attributo per accedere agli elementi di questi dizionari. Sconsigliato a partire da versione 3.4: Uso di carico () invece. plistlib. writePlist (RootObject. pathOrFile) Scrivi RootObject in un file plist XML. pathOrFile può essere sia un nome di file o di un (scrivibile e binario) oggetto file Sconsigliato a partire da versione 3.4: Usare discarica () invece. plistlib. readPlistFromBytes (dati) leggere i dati plist da un oggetto byte. Restituire l'oggetto principale. Vedere load () per una descrizione della parola chiave argomenti. valori dict nel risultato hanno un metodo getattr che rimette alla GetItem. Ciò significa che è possibile utilizzare l'accesso attributo per accedere agli elementi di questi dizionari. Sconsigliato a partire da versione 3.4: Uso di carichi () invece. plistlib. writePlistToBytes (RootObject) Ritorno RootObject come oggetto byte XML plist formato. Sconsigliato a partire da versione 3.4: Usare dump (), invece. Le seguenti classi sono disponibili: Restituisce un oggetto mappatura estesa con lo stesso valore di dizionario dict. Questa classe è una sottoclasse di dict dove l'accesso attributo può essere utilizzato per accedere agli elementi. Cioè, aDict. key è la stessa aDictkey per ottenere, modificando ed eliminazione di elementi nella mappatura. Sconsigliato a partire da versione 3.0. Restituisce un oggetto 8220data8221 wrapper per i byte oggetto dati. Questo è usato in funzioni di conversione plists dalal per rappresentare il tipo ltdatagt disponibile in plists. Ha un attributo, i dati. che può essere utilizzato per recuperare l'oggetto Python byte memorizzato in esso. Sconsigliato a partire da versione 3.4: Utilizzare un oggetto byte invece. Le seguenti costanti sono disponibili: Il formato XML per plist files. Binary Trading Opzioni con l'opzione IQ Qual è opzioni binarie Prima di tutto, si tratta di uno strumento di trading online altamente redditizio che permette di stimare la quantità di profitto potenziale in anticipo. trading di opzioni binarie può portare reddito notevole nel più breve tempo possibile. I commercianti acquistare opzioni ad un prezzo predeterminato. Il trading online può essere redditizia se il commerciante identifica correttamente il movimento del mercato. I vantaggi delle opzioni binarie Trading è una zona ad alto rischio dove è possibile raddoppiare o addirittura triplicare il capitale o perdere in pochi minuti. Le opzioni binarie hanno diversi vantaggi che permettono di ottenere più profitto con rischio prevedibile. Un'opzione con un utile fisso si differenzia dal commercio convenzionale. I principianti possono negoziare opzioni binarie con opzione QI altrettanto bene come gli operatori esperti. L'intero processo è completamente automatizzato. opzioni binarie commercianti sono consapevoli dei loro profitti in anticipo il loro obiettivo principale è quello di selezionare la corretta direzione del movimento del mercato. Hanno bisogno di scegliere tra due direzioni solo verso l'alto o verso il basso. Due tipi di piattaforma Option Trading Online L'IQ consente di negoziare opzioni binarie in due modalità di base. conto pratica è per la formazione. Per aprire un conto pratica e mettere alla prova la tua forza, voi non nemmeno bisogno di effettuare un deposito. Per la negoziazione vera e propria, è necessario depositare 10 solo. Questo garantisce un fx fino a 36. Quando si apre un conto per una maggiore quantità (da 3.000), un account manager personale sarà al vostro servizio. operazioni di trading offerti da questo sito possono essere considerate operazioni di trading ad alto rischio e la loro esecuzione può essere molto rischioso. L'acquisto di strumenti finanziari o che utilizzano i servizi offerti sul sito può comportare perdite significative o addirittura in una perdita totale di tutti i fondi sul tuo conto. Viene concessa non esclusivi diritti limitati non trasferibile di utilizzare il IP fornite su questo sito per scopi personali e non commerciali in relazione ai servizi offerti su un solo sito web. La Società agisce al di fuori della Federazione russa. eu. iqoption è di proprietà e gestito da Iqoption Europe Ltd. IQ opzione, 20.132.017 informazioni di ripristino password è stata inviata con successo alla tua registrazione elettronica è al momento disponibile nella Federazione Russa. Se si pensa che sei vedendo questo messaggio per errore, si prega di contattare supportiqoption. La Società conferma che per quanto riguarda il CFD protetta sul sito web Companys: A) il rischio massimo per il cliente connessi ai servizi di CFD protetta su questo sito non potrà in alcun modo superare la somma investita dal cliente B) in nessun caso la rischio di perdita per il Cliente è superiore all'importo del contributo finanziario iniziale C) il rischio di perdita in relazione ai corrispondenti benefici potenziali è ragionevolmente comprensibile alla luce della particolare natura del contratto finanziario proposto. In nessun caso il rischio di perdita deve superare la somma investita dal cliente. Accettando questo messaggio tramite casella di seguito, il Cliente conferma che: A) Il Cliente comprende pienamente il rischio massimo per il cliente connessi ai servizi di CFD protetta su questo sito e il fatto che tale rischio non potrà in alcun modo superare la somma investita da parte del Cliente B) il Cliente comprende pienamente che in nessun caso il rischio di perdita per il Cliente è superiore all'importo del contributo finanziario iniziale C) il Cliente comprende pienamente il rischio di perdita in relazione ai corrispondenti benefici potenziali è ragionevolmente comprensibile per il cliente alla luce della particolare natura della proposta di contratto finanziario D) il cliente comprende pienamente che in nessun caso, il rischio di perdita deve superare la somma investita dal cliente. Accettando questo messaggio tramite casella di seguito, il Cliente conferma che sotto il parere clienti i servizi sul Sito non rientrano in alcuna definizione dei servizi di investimento limitate sul territorio della Francia, tra cui, ma non esclusivamente, i servizi di investimento, contratti e dei prodotti di cui: l'articolo L. 533-12-7 del Codice monetario e finanziario l'articolo 314-31-1 del regolamento generale dei francesi autorit des Marchs Financiers la QA del AMF pubblicato da AMF sul sito AMF su 10 gennaio 2017. Accetto pienamente le dichiarazioni di cui sopra e vi do la mia richiesta e l'autorizzazione per la pubblicità, sollecitazione finanziaria mio, così come il permesso di fornirmi i servizi su questo sito. È necessario accettare i AgreementMailing Lista Archivio Post 8 su 9 (953 visualizzazioni) Ronald Oussoren aggiunto il commento: Riapertura perché cacao comporta in modo diverso che avevo notato in precedenza. L'(Objective-C) codice qui sotto serialises un NSDictionary con un unsigned long di valore ULLONGMAX e poi lo legge di nuovo. Mi aspettavo che il valore restaurato conteneva un numero negativo, ma in realtà si legge di nuovo il valore corretto. Im andando a fare un po 'di più speleologia per scoprire cosa sta succedendo qui, e regola il codice plistlib di rappresentare pienamente tutti i valori di interi a 64 bit senza segno (probabile, sulla base di codice per supportare gli interi 128-bit) di uscita (su un 64 bit sistema che esegue OSX 10.9):.demo 2014/01/15 15: 34: 18,196 demo77580: 507 Dizionario di ingresso: chiave 18446744073709551615 valore 18446744073709551615 2014/01/15 15: 34: 18,198 demo77580: 507 come plist binario: lt62706c69 73.743.030 d1010253 6b657914 00000000 00000000 ffffffff ffffffff 080b0f00 00000000 00010100 00000000 00000300 00000000 00000000 00000000 000020gt 2014/01/15 15: 34: 18,198 demo77580: 507 restaurato come chiave 18446744073709551615 da usare: cc - o demo demo. c - Framework cacao. demo ltCocoaCocoa. hgt importazione int main (void) NSAutoreleasePool piscina NSAutoreleasePool alloc init valore NSNumber NSNumber numberWithUnsignedLongLong: ULLONGMAX NSDictionary dict NSDictionary dictionaryWithObjectsAndKeys: valore, chiave, nil NSLog (dizionario di ingresso: valore di ULL, dict, ULLONGMAX) NSData serializzato NSPropertyListSerialization dataWithPropertyList: formato dict: opzioni NSPropertyListBinaryFormatv10: 0 errore: nil NSLog (come plist binario:, serializzato) NSDictionary restaurato NSPropertyListSerialization propertyListWithData: opzioni serializzati: 0 formato: errore pari a zero: zero NSLog (restaurato come, restaurato) return 0 Python inseguitore ltreportbugs. python. orggt ltbugs. python. orgissue14455 gt Python - bugs-list mailing list Cancellati: issue14455 plistlib in grado di leggere i file JSON e plist binario In risposta a bugs40lists. gossamer-discussioni mail. python. orgmailmanoptionspython-bugs-Elencolist-python-

Comments

Popular posts from this blog

Nigeria Forex Forumdisplay

News Paper Forex Commercio Business O La Corrispondenza

Rejsevaluta Forex Trading